Transaction 71b784c3580649f1019a2665839166b9af87cb2de4cccd773b74dc0c7a844fee
1 Input
1 Output
-
71b784c3580649f1019a2665839166b9af87cb2de4cccd773b74dc0c7a844fee:0
- value
- 138660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ffa2e79db7028d611b320c24696fbe03939331f OP_EQUAL
- address
- 34c6aQgXV4V3YDx7jdSJnvuZ4kjfub9cxh